Message Summary
Updated August 10, 2022: We have updated the rollout timeline below. Thank you for your patience.
We’re updating the Share button in Microsoft OneDrive to provide easy access to additional sharing options. When you select Share in OneDrive for Business on Web, you’ll see a contextual menu with all choices available to you for sharing files or folders with your teammates.
This message is associated with Microsoft 365 Roadmap ID 83727
When this will happen:
Targeted release: We will begin rolling this out in late August (previously early August) and expect to complete rollout by early September (previously mid-August).
Standard release: We will begin rolling this out in early September (previously mid-August) and expect to complete rollout by mid-September (previously late August).
How this will affect your organization:
Users who interact with the OneDrive/SharePoint share control will be able to see this new Menu.
- Share link, Email link or Send link: Email the file link directly to a one or more recipients.
- Note: users may see one of three different notations until finalized.
- Copy link: Copy a link to share with recipients directly.
- Manage Access: View and manage who has access to your files or documents.
Note: Some users may see this feature before others in your organization.
What you need to do to prepare:
There is no action needed from you at this time. You may want to notify your users about this new capability and update your training and documentation as appropriate.
